I'm happy for Andruw Jones. Loved watching him when I grew up. I was also shocked to learn just how underrepresented players who played the majority of their games at Center Field were in the hall of fame. I think 24 CFs in the hall of fame (but if you boil it down to where the majority of their games played or stats were accrued it's fewer), and only 2 debuted in the MLB after 1952... That's insane, so it's probably overdue in Jones and Beltran to make it.
Edit: worth adding that Kenny Lofton not being in the hall of fame is a tragedy.
